161 #if defined(DOM0OPS) || NPCI > 0
162 int
163 xen_pirq_alloc(intr_handle_t *pirq, int type)
164 {
165 	physdev_op_t op;
166 	int irq = *pirq;
167 #if NIOAPIC > 0
168 	extern struct cpu_info phycpu_info_primary; /* XXX */
169 	/*
170 	 * The hypervisor has already allocated vectors and IRQs for the
171 	 * devices. Reusing the same IRQ doesn't work because as we bind
172 	 * them for each devices, we can't then change the route entry
173 	 * of the next device if this one used this IRQ. The easiest is
174 	 * to allocate IRQs top-down, starting with a high number.
175 	 * 250 and 230 have been tried, but got rejected by Xen.
176 	 *
177 	 * Xen 3.5 also rejects 200. Try out all values until Xen accepts
178 	 * or none is available.
179 	 */
180 	static int xen_next_irq = 200;
181 	struct ioapic_softc *ioapic = ioapic_find(APIC_IRQ_APIC(*pirq));
182 	struct pic *pic = &ioapic->sc_pic;
183 	int pin = APIC_IRQ_PIN(*pirq);
184 
185 	if (*pirq & APIC_INT_VIA_APIC) {
186 		irq = vect2irq[ioapic->sc_pins[pin].ip_vector];
187 		if (ioapic->sc_pins[pin].ip_vector == 0 || irq == 0) {
188 			/* allocate IRQ */
189 			irq = APIC_IRQ_LEGACY_IRQ(*pirq);
190 			if (irq <= 0 || irq > 15)
191 				irq = xen_next_irq--;
192 retry:
193 			/* allocate vector and route interrupt */
194 			op.cmd = PHYSDEVOP_ASSIGN_VECTOR;
195 			op.u.irq_op.irq = irq;
196 			if (HYPERVISOR_physdev_op(&op) < 0) {
197 				irq = xen_next_irq--;
198 				if (xen_next_irq == 15)
199 					panic("PHYSDEVOP_ASSIGN_VECTOR irq %d", irq);
200 				goto retry;
201 			}
202 			KASSERT(irq2vect[irq] == 0);
203 			irq2vect[irq] = op.u.irq_op.vector;
204 			KASSERT(vect2irq[op.u.irq_op.vector] == 0);
205 			vect2irq[op.u.irq_op.vector] = irq;
206 			pic->pic_addroute(pic, &phycpu_info_primary, pin,
207 			    op.u.irq_op.vector, type);
208 		}
209 		*pirq &= ~0xff;
210 		*pirq |= irq;
211 	} else
212 #endif /* NIOAPIC */
213 	{
214 		if (irq2port[irq] == 0) {
215 			op.cmd = PHYSDEVOP_ASSIGN_VECTOR;
216 			op.u.irq_op.irq = irq;
217 			if (HYPERVISOR_physdev_op(&op) < 0) {
218 				panic("PHYSDEVOP_ASSIGN_VECTOR irq %d", irq);
219 			}
220 			KASSERT(irq2vect[irq] == 0);
221 			irq2vect[irq] = op.u.irq_op.vector;
222 			KASSERT(vect2irq[op.u.irq_op.vector] == 0);
223 			vect2irq[op.u.irq_op.vector] = irq;
224 			KASSERT(irq2port[irq] == 0);
225 			irq2port[irq] = bind_pirq_to_evtch(irq) + 1;
226 		}
227 	}
228 	KASSERT(irq2port[irq] > 0);
229 	return (irq2port[irq] - 1);
230 }
231 #endif /* defined(DOM0OPS) || NPCI > 0 */
